SULPHUR 25 KELTHANE 4 THIODAN 4 DUST
- EPA Reg No: 279-2885
- Registrant: FMC CORPORATION
- Signal word: Caution
- Active ingredients: Dicofol (4%); Sulfur (25%); Endosulfan (4%)
- Label accepted: 1975-08-22
- Source PDF: https://www3.epa.gov/pesticides/chem_search/ppls/000279-02885-19750822.pdf

DIRECTIONS FOR USE
Apply .,.,hen pests or disease first appear and repeat as necessary to main
tain cpntrol. For control beyond the u
e limitations of this product use a suitable material. May be applied by air or ground. Observe days Interval bet"'een last application and harvest indicated by nUll'lber ,n ( ) follOWing crop. APPLES. PEARS (7): Clover Mite, European Red Mite. European Red Mite. Twospotted Spider Mite and Apple Aphid - Use 50 to 60 pounds per acre. On Pears do not apply more than twice during fruiting season. On Apples do not apply wthin 21 days of harvest or more than 3 times during the fruiting season; or do not apply within 30 days of harvest with no limit on the number of applications. Do not feed pomace from treated apples to livestock. Sulphur may injure certain varieties, check tolerance pnor to use. GRAPES (7): Powdery Mildew, Grape Leafhopper Grape Leaffolder (Calif. Only), Twospotted Spider Mite, Pacific and Willamette Mites - Use 30 to 35 pounds per acre. For LeaHolder control repeat applications may be neces sary. Do not use on Concord variety of grapes. Ground application preferred. PEACHES (30). NECTARINES (30): Green Peach Aphid, Peach Twig Borer (Calif. Only), Pea;:h Silver Mite (Calif. Only) and Twospotted Spider Mite - Use 50 to 8C pounds per acre. Do not make more than 2 applications during the fruiting season. PLUMS (7}. PRUNES (7): Peach Twig Borer (Calif. Only) and Twospotted Spider Mite - Use 50 pounds per acre. Do not reapply within 30 days. FILBERTS (14): Filbert Aphid, Filbert Leafroller, Clover Mite, Twospotted Spider Mite and European Red Mite - Use 50 pounds per acre. Do not graze livestock in treated groves. WALNUTS: Walnut Aphid, Clover Mite, European Red Mite and Twospotted Spider Mite - Use 50 pounds per acre. Do not apply after husks spilt. Do not graze livestock in treated groves. TOMATOES (2): Aphid, Flea Beetle, Hornworm, Colorado Potato Beetle. Tomato Psyllic', Whitefly, Stinkbug Tomato Fruitworm, Cabbage Looper. Yellowstriped Armyworm, Tomato Russet Mite, Pacific and Tropical Spider Mites - Use 25 pounds per acre. ORNAMENTALS (Greenhouse or Out-of-doors): Aphids, Whitefly and Mite. Dust for complete coverage lower and upper leaf surfaces. Do not use on Birch trees. In greenhouse applications wear mask or respirator passed by U.S. Bureau of Mines for Endosulfan (Thiodan) protection. DRIED BEANS (n: Black Bean Aphid, Bean Leafslleletonlzer, MeXican Bean Beetle, Twospotted Spider and Pacific Spider Mites - Use 25 pounds per acre. Do not apply more than 3 times to bean pods. Do not feed treated vines to livestock or allow to graze in treated fields. Sulphur may injure cer tain varieties, check tolerance prior to use. CAUTION KEEP OUT OF REACH OF CHILDREN Harmful if swallowed, inhaled or absorbed through skin. AVOid brtlathing dust. AVOid contact With skin, eyes. or clothing In case of contact With skin or eyes. flush With plenty of water; for eyes. get medIcal allentlon. Wash With soap and water after handling and before eating or smoking; wear cle.:m clothong. Avoid contamination of or storage near feed and foodstuffs. Do not apply or allow to droft to areas occupied by unprotected humans or beneficial animals. NOTE TO PHYSICIANS: Thlodan IS a central nervous system sti mulant. Treat symptomatically. There IS no speCifiC antidote. USAGE CAUTIONS Workers enterong treated fields Within 24 hours of treatment should wear protective clothillg. Do not plant root crops other than carrots. potatoes. sweet potatoes. or sugar beets as follow-up crops. Do not allow thiS matenal to droft onto sulphur senSitive crops Applications of materoal containing sulphur should not be made proor to or durong peroods of exceSSively high temperatures. ENVIRONMENTAL AND DISPOSAL CAUTIONS This product is poisl)nous to fish and Wildlife. Keep out of lakes, ponds and streams. Do not contaminate water by cleaning of equipment. or diS posal of wastes. Do not apply when weather conditions favor drift from the areas treated. Do not apply where run-off is likely to occur. Ap~ly ~hlS product only as speCified on this label. ThiS product IS tOXIC to bees and should not be applied when bees are actively VISltong the area. DISPOSE OF WASTES by burYlllg In non-crop land away from watN supplies.
